About

Inspired by some exciting BOATRACE action photographs by Ben Bradshaw - the young son of photographer Christine Bradshaw - THE HEPSIBAH GALLERY is proud to announce an action packed new show of Photography, Printmaking, Drawings and Oil sketches. Ben's photographs brought to mind that Cyril Power linocut of The Eight which was, I think, exhibited at The British Linocuts Exhibition at The Redfern Gallery in 1929. The movement of the rowers, the lines their bodies make and the almost Futurist action are all so reminiscent of Power's linocuts that the rule of 'chicken or egg' is well and truly blurred. It's not just because of the same subject matter it's about the power of the drawing whether in paint, ink or photograph. and there is an extra bonus for us proud West Londoners...the background to all of this is Hammersmith Bridge and The Mall in all it's glory in spite of the weather!
